Head-to-Head
📊 Sweden continue to be a challenging opponent for the Czech Republic. Over the past year, the "Tre Kronor" have defeated the Czechs multiple times, including a 5-2 victory at the World Championship and a 4-2 win during the Euro Hockey Tour stages. Overall, the Swedes consistently outperform their rivals in gameplay-holding the edge in shots on goal in 7 of their last 8 encounters. This highlights Sweden's ability to control the pace and their more structured approach in head-to-head matchups.

Czech Republic Team Overview
The Czech Republic are heading into the match in fine form. Following the Olympics, they have remained unbeaten in a series of friendly games, defeating Germany (5-3, 4-1) and Austria (5-1, 4-0). On their home stage of the Euro Hockey Tour, the Czechs also started with a win, overcoming Finland (3-2), despite being outshot (22-30). This demonstrates their ability to capitalize on opportunities and execute efficiently. The team emphasizes balance and structure, but often lacks consistency over the course of a match against top-tier opponents. The home advantage remains crucial, as the support from the stands helps the Czech Republic offset any gameplay lapses. Additionally, having NHL-experienced players in the lineup strengthens the team in crucial matches.

Sweden Team Overview
Sweden kicked off the tournament with supreme confidence, thrashing Switzerland 8-1. The decisive moment came in the second period, where the team netted four unanswered goals, effectively sealing their victory. The Swedes showcased their signature style - puck control, relentless pressure, and clinical finishing. They remain one of the most structured teams in Europe; even after a disappointing Olympic run, exiting in the quarterfinals, they quickly regrouped and are now delivering high-quality hockey. Their attack is spearheaded by NHL-experienced players who set the pace and capitalize on opportunities. An added advantage is their squad depth and ability to dictate play, crucial against opponents who struggle to withstand sustained pressure.
